What are the responsibilities and job description for the Finance & Administrative Manager position at Lane County?
About the Position
The Health & Human Services Administrative and Finance Manager plays a pivotal leadership role in Lane County’s largest department. This position offers an exceptional opportunity for a seasoned professional with expertise in administration, finance, and accounting to make a meaningful impact on the community.
We’re looking for a solution-oriented leader who values collaboration, organizational health, and building strong connections—with staff, clients, and community partners alike.
As the Division Manager for the Health & Human Services Administration Division, you’ll oversee a wide range of critical functions, including :
- Managing and ensuring compliance with complex funding sources and Federal, State, and Local regulations.
- Providing expert guidance to staff, Division Managers, and Executive Leadership on financial matters.
- Leading the financial stewardship of an annual budget exceeding $200M.
- Overseeing a team responsible for developing and monitoring revenue and expense contracts within a large, subcontracted service delivery system.
- Directing core fiscal operations such as accounts payable / receivable, annual audits, budget preparation and tracking, payroll, and grant compliance and reporting.
This role is ideal for a dynamic leader passionate about fostering financial accountability, operational excellence, and positive outcomes for the community.
About the Division
The Lane County Health & Human Services (H&HS) Administration Division provides leadership and supportive services to the eight direct service divisions of H&HS, coordinating an integrated system of health and human services. The division is responsible for providing department wide leadership, strategy, contracting, personnel and fiscal services.
